NOTE: All Peptides listed below in our Peptides line can fluctuate to an “In Stock” / “Out of Stock” condition regularly due to high customer demand. This can at times create a longer waiting period. We have a two to three week normal delivery timeline for our Peptides which can vary due to the fluctuating stock. If the product that you select is back ordered, I will let you know when I receive your order, prior to the payment being made.

Showing all 19 results